虚拟币钱包设计原理:构建安全、便捷的数字货

              随着数字货币的快速发展,虚拟币钱包作为存储和管理数字资产的重要工具,其设计原理越来越受到关注。好的虚拟币钱包不仅要在功能上满足用户的需求,更要在安全性、便捷性和用户体验上做到极致。本文将围绕虚拟币钱包的设计原理展开详细讨论,并解答用户可能关注的五个相关问题。

              虚拟币钱包的基本概念

              虚拟币钱包是存储和管理数字货币(如比特币、以太坊等)的软件或硬件。它可以像传统钱包一样,存放现金,但虚拟币钱包多的是存储数字密钥,通过这些密钥,用户能够证明对特定虚拟货币的所有权,并能够进行转账等操作。

              一般来说,虚拟币钱包分为热钱包和冷钱包两种类型。热钱包是指与互联网连接的虚拟币钱包,方便用户随时随地进行交易,但同时也更容易受到黑客攻击;冷钱包是物理设备或纸质钱包,虽然不易受到攻击,但不方便快速交易。因此,在设计虚拟币钱包时,如何在安全性与便捷性之间找到平衡是一个重要的考量点。

              虚拟币钱包设计的安全性

              安全性是虚拟币钱包设计的重要原则之一。为了保障用户的资产安全,设计师需要采取多种安全措施:

              1. **密钥管理**:用户在使用虚拟币钱包时需要生成一对公钥和私钥,公钥相当于账户地址,私钥是访问和管理资产的关键。为了保护私钥的安全,设计钱包时需要确保私钥不轻易暴露,最好让用户自己保管,并提供安全的密钥备份功能。

              2. **加密技术**:虚拟币钱包通常采用高强度的加密算法(如AES、RSA等)对私钥和用户数据进行加密,以防止数据在传输过程中被窃取。设计中还需考虑使用SSL协议对交易和通讯进行加密。

              3. **多重身份验证**:为防止未经授权的访问,设计钱包时可加入多重身份验证机制,比如双因素认证(2FA)。用户在登录或进行大额交易时,除了输入密码,还需要输入通过手机APP或短信发送的一次性验证码。

              4. **备份与恢复**:设计一个良好的备份机制可以帮助用户在设备丢失或损坏后恢复钱包数据。可以提供种子短语(Seed Phrase)或者助记词(Mnemonic Phrase)等救援选项,让用户在需要时能够迅速恢复钱包。

              5. **定期安全审计**:钱包开发团队应定期进行安全审计,及时发现并修复潜在的安全漏洞,确保钱包的安全性随着技术进步而不断提升。

              虚拟币钱包的便捷性设计

              在确保安全性的基础上,便捷性是用户使用虚拟币钱包的重要考虑因素。设计师需要关注以下几个方面:

              1. **用户界面**:一个清晰、直观的用户界面不仅能够提高用户的使用体验,还能减少操作失误的可能性。设计时需要把复杂的功能减少到简单明了的按钮或图标,确保用户在进行操作时更加轻松。

              2. **快速交易**:设计钱包时,可以添加快速交易功能,比如一键转账,快速查询余额等。用户在需要时,能够毫不费力地完成交易,提升交易效率。

              3. **跨平台兼容**:现代用户使用的设备种类繁多,设计虚拟币钱包时需要考虑到不同操作系统(iOS、Android、Windows等)的兼容性,确保用户能够在各种设备上无缝使用。

              4. **实时市场信息**:整合实时的市场价格显示,帮助用户及时了解市场走势,从而进行更好的投资决策。此外,可以根据用户的资产变化情况提供智能提醒,增加使用的互动性。

              5. **客服支持**:为了提高用户的使用体验,提供及时的客服支持非常重要。设计中可以加入在线客服、邮件支持、FAQ等功能,帮助用户在遇到问题时能够快速得到解答。

              虚拟币钱包的用户体验

              虚拟币钱包的设计不仅需在安全与便捷性上出色,还需注重用户体验。一个良好的用户体验是帮助用户黏住与长期使用钱包的重要因素:

              1. **用户教育**:许多用户对虚拟货币了解有限,设计钱包时,应提供简单易懂的教育内容,如使用教程、加密货币知识普及等,帮助用户更好地了解如何安全使用钱包。

              2. **个性化设置**:设计钱包时应考虑到用户的个性化需求,提供主题更换、通知设置等功能,让用户可以根据自己的喜好调整钱包的显示界面,提升使用乐趣。

              3. **社区互动**:建立用户社区,允许用户分享自己的使用经验,参与讨论,甚至可以设立邀请码奖励机制,增强用户之间的互动,形成良好的社区氛围。

              4. **及时更新**:根据用户反馈和市场变化,定期推出钱包更新版本,不仅修复可能存在的漏洞,还能添加新功能,保持钱包的竞争力。

              5. **透明性**:在钱包设计理念和用户协议等方面,保持透明度,清晰告知用户钱包如何管理他们的资金、数据安全措施以及隐私政策,增强用户信任感。

              相关问题解答

              在设计和使用虚拟币钱包时,用户可能会有以下几个相关

              1. 如何确保我的虚拟币钱包安全?

              确保虚拟币钱包安全的措施主要包括以下几点:

              首先,使用强密码并定期进行更换。密码应包含字母、数字和特殊字符的组合,以增强其强度,避免使用容易猜到的密码。

              其次,考虑启用两步验证(2FA),这是一种增强的安全措施,能让用户在登录或进行交易时提供额外的安全代码,确保账户只有在拥有必要权限时才能被访问。

              第三,定期备份钱包信息和私钥。用户应在安全的地方妥善保管备份信息,以防万一需要恢复时能够顺利找回。

              第四,保持钱包软件的更新,及时安装安全补丁和软件更新,以防止受到黑客攻击或漏洞利用。

              最后,使用冷钱包存储长时间不会操作的资产。在大额资金存放时,考虑将其存储在冷钱包中,以提高安全性。

              2. 虚拟币钱包如何选择?

              选择一个合适的虚拟币钱包需考虑以下因素:

              首先,分析对安全性的需求。如果用户资金较大,建议选择冷钱包,虽然不便捷,但更安全。热钱包则适合日常交易,需选择信誉高、用户评价好的钱包服务商。

              其次,检查钱包的支持币种。不同的钱包支持不同的虚拟货币,有些钱包只支持特定的走法,确保选择的钱包能够满足用户所有的资产需求。

              第三,确认钱包的费用和手续费。不同钱包的交易费用和服务费用各异,用户应评估各项费用的透明度。

              第四,用户体验同样重要。选择一个用户界面友好、功能齐全且操作方便的钱包,使得使用过程顺畅。

              最后,查看社区的反馈和开发团队的背景。选择一个活跃社区和拥有稳定开发团队的钱包,以确保软件有持续更新和改进。

              3. 我的虚拟币钱包丢失了怎么办?

              如果用户的钱包丢失了,可以按照以下步骤进行恢复:

              首步,查找备份信息。如果用户曾经进行过备份,使用备份的助记词或种子短语通常能够恢复账户,并访问他们的虚拟货币资产。

              如果丢失的是硬件钱包,用户需要找出是否有恢复用的密钥,如果没有备份,资产就会损失,这是使用冷钱包的风险之一。

              对于在线钱包,借助支持服务进行恢复。在联系钱包提供商的同时,用户需要遵循其指定的恢复流程。

              如果无法找回丢失的钱包,用户应该尽快改变相关密码及进行其他安全措施,避免私钥被窃取。

              首次使用虚拟币钱包的用户,强烈建议在使用之前,确保清楚钱包关键信息的保存和管理,并定期检查自己所有虚拟资产的安全状况。

              4. 是否可以将不同类型的虚拟币存放在同一个钱包里?

              答案取决于所用的钱包类型:

              有些钱包(如多币种钱包)支持不同类型的虚拟币存放,允许用户将比特币、以太坊等多种不同的虚拟货币存放在一个钱包里。这种类型的设计旨在提供更为便捷的一站式服务。

              然而,单币种钱包只支持特定的币种,不支持其他虚拟币,因此用户在选择时应确认其钱包支持的币种范围。

              将不同币种存在同一账户中可方便日常管理,但也可能使得资产属性混淆,用户需确保能够清楚辨识存放的不同币种,避免发生误操作或丢失。

              5. 虚拟币钱包的未来发展方向是什么?

              随着区块链技术和虚拟货币逐渐被大众接受,虚拟币钱包也在不断演进,未来发展方向主要包括:

              首先是提高安全性。随着黑客技术的不断发展,虚拟币钱包需要不断强化安全策略,以对抗可能出现的新威胁,包括多重身份验证、冷存储方案安全增加等。

              其次是更便捷的用户体验。简化用户操作,使得即便是非技术用户也能轻松操作,提高用户的粘性。同时,虚拟币钱包需要提供更智能的资产管理工具,帮助用户进行更科学的投资决策。

              再次是跨平台技术的发展。虚拟币钱包需要实现无缝跨平台操作,让用户无论在哪种设备上都能进行便捷的交易和管理。

              最后是与现实经济的融合。未来钱包功能可能会逐步扩展,不仅局限于虚拟资产管理,还可以连接到实体商业、消费、支付等多重场景。

              总体来说,虚拟币钱包的设计应围绕安全性、便捷性和用户体验等核心原则,顺应时代发展趋势,持续更新迭代,从而提升用户的满意度,构建出更为完善的虚拟货币生态体系。

                    author

                    Appnox App

                    content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                          related post

                            leave a reply